BQA Workshop To Be Held August 21 At Hy-Plains Feedyard


New this year, Certified Angus Beef® (CAB) will be hosting a post-event workshop following their Feeding Quality Forum August 20-21 in Dodge City. The free workshop will focus on Beef Quality Assurance (BQA) and will be held at Hy-Plains Feedyard near Montezuma from 1:30 p.m. to 7:00 p.m. August 21.

Attendees will see the feedyard’s on-site research facility and participate in a BQA training. Plus, Kansas State University men’s basketball coach Jerome Tang will be on hand to talk about how it takes every player on a team to win.

The educational session and BQA certification will be led by veterinarian Bob Smith with Veterinary Research and Consulting Services and K-State extension beef veterinarian A.J. Tarpoff. Topics
to be covered include herd health, cattle handling and other best management practices necessary to raise high-quality beef. The training will be offered in both English and Spanish. This feedyard-focused BQA training is designed for feedyard managers and their employees for continued education.

The workshop is sponsored by CAB and Sysco, as part of the Raised with RespectTM cattle care initiative.
